El Onze Capitan Rvmi Navi Traidor
-
Description
-
This illustration depicts the eleventh captain, Ruminaui. These captains were a level of Inca authority who helped lead the conquest of the Andes. The author describes him as a traitor due to his murdering of Prince Yllescas Inca, the son of Inca Emperor Huayna Capac. This image depicts his gruesome murder of the prince as he cuts open the prince’s abdomen while he is hung from his ankles. The words en quito mato ynga yllescas are written at the bottom of the image which translates to In Quito he killed Inca Yllescas.
